PM Modi Slams Opposition Over Insult to Late Mother, launches “Bihar Rajya Jeevika Nidhi Sangh”

“My mother who has nothing to do with politics, who is no more, was abused from the stage of the RJD, Congress,” added PM Modi.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i, on Tuesday virtually launched the Bihar Rajya Jeevika Nidhi Saakh Sahkari Sangh Limited. While at the virtual launch, he reacted to the recent row over a derogatory remark on his mother at an event of ‘Vote Adhikar Rally’ in Bihar’s Darbhanga.

The Prime Minister said, “Mother is the world. Mother is self-respect. I had not even imagined what happened a few days ago in this tradition-rich Bihar. My mother was abused from the stage of RJD-Congress in Bihar… These abuses are not just an insult to my mother. These are insults to the mothers, sisters and daughters of the country. I know how bad all of you, every mother of Bihar, felt after seeing and hearing this! I know, as much pain as I have in my heart, the people of Bihar are also in the same pain…”

Here Are Key Highlights Of PM Modi’s Speech

While addressing the public virtually at the launch ceremony, PM Modi mentioned that her mother raised her children in extreme poverty. She never bought a saree for herself, saved every single penny for her family. He added that in India, there are crores of mothers who do “Tapasya” every day.

Continuing his address, PM noted that his mother left him so he could serve crores of Indian mothers. He said, his mother is no more in this world, she left this world after completing 100 years of age.

“My mother who has nothing to do with politics, who is no more, was abused from the stage of the RJD (Rashtriya Janata Dal), Congress, added PM Modi.

The Prime Minister further mentioned that he can imagine the pain that every mother and sister felt on hearing such abusive words for a mother on the stage. He said, “this is very sad and painful.”

He notably then congratulated all the mothers and sisters for ‘Jeevika Sahakari Sangh’ and extended his congrats to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ar and the NDA Government of Bihar for this initiative.

The Prime Minister reflected that India’s development is the empowerment of women. He claimed, to empower women, it is necessary to remove all kinds of difficulties from the lives of mothers, sisters and daughters.

With this, Bihar’s women are set to get new facility, “Jeevika Nidhi Saakh Sahkari Sangh.” With such a facility, the doors of financial aids will open with an easy access. This will help them in their works and business they operate.
